Ukraine's national Museum Complex Sofia Kyivska will be renovated, Interfax-Ukraine informs.

A relevant resolution was taken at the government's meeting dedicated to the government-financed program on the reconstruction and restoration of cultural heritage in the cities, which will host the Euro 2012 championship, according to the official Web site of the Cabinet of Ministers of Ukraine.

The Cabinet included the state order for repairs and restoration of the architectural monuments of the St. Sophia Cathedral, including the building of the cathedral and improvement of its territory into the government procurement program for 2011.
